## Releases

Quick note for the sync: GarageGlance v2.4 ships the occupancy feed for the Marlowe Street deck, now polling sensors every 30 seconds instead of two minutes. Counts should stop drifting during rush hour. Tag releases off `main`, run the feed smoke test, and ping Tova if the diff looks weird. All release artifacts must be verified against the key below.

signing key of tahog-tajog = bky6_QV8tna

The Fennelgrove metrics-aggregation sidecar runs in three environments: dev, staging, and production. Each environment pins its own scrape interval and flush window, and these must never be copied between tiers, as production's buffers are sized differently. Changes require a review from the observability group. For reference, the production sidecar currently starts with the following configuration values:

config for bawef-tajof:
RALMIR_PIN=7092
RALMIR_METRICS_HOST=metrics.ralmir.paliqcorp.corp
RALMIR_LOG_LEVEL=error
RALMIR_TENANT=tamix

## Building Access — Spares Room (Hullbrook Annex)

Contractors: the spare hardware room is down the east corridor on the ground floor, third door on the left. Sign in at the front desk first and grab a visitor lanyard. Anything you take out, jot it in the blue logbook — yes, even the little stuff. The door self-locks, so don't wedge it. To get in, punch in the code below.

staff pass of hagug-taguf = bdg-HJ-9

Subject: EXIF scrubbing on-call notes

Hey — quick heads-up before your first shift. The Pixelrinse scrubber strips location and device tags from every upload on Fernside. If the queue backs up, images publish unscrubbed-flagged and held, so users see delays, not leaks. Usually it's just a stuck worker; restart it first. The full triage flow is written up here.

dashboard of tagaf-hahaf = https://rundeck.olvarqhq.example/dash